
Understanding the Diplomatic Maneuvering Between Trump and Putin
The recent phone call between President Trump and President Putin marks a pivotal moment in their ongoing dialogue regarding the conflict in Ukraine. Despite the complexity of the negotiations, Putin has shown resilience, continuing his push for a peace deal while intensifying military operations in Ukraine. This contradiction raises important questions about the future of international relations and economic cooperation between the two nations.

Implications of the Trump-Putin Call
The call underscored Trump's shifting stance. Initially vocal about a swift resolution to the Ukrainian conflict, Trump now emphasizes that economic re-engagement with Russia hinges on a successful peace agreement. This linkage creates a complex scenario where Russia may feel trapped between military escalations and diplomatic negotiations. Trump's statement suggests that economic sanctions will persist until a cease-fire is formally established, further complicating the evolving relationship.
Economic Purposes: Sanctions and Relations
Putin's desire for post-war economic trade with the U.S. is undercut by the reality of sanctions currently in place, which hinder Russian ambitions. As Trump outlined, American economic relations might not return to normal until peace is restored. This statement leaves Russia in an economic purgatory, suggestive of prolonged isolation from Western markets, hindering investment opportunities that are crucial for revitalizing the Russian economy.
